Summary
MK-677, a growth hormone secretagogue, is gaining popularity among performance-enhancing supplements. Its recognised side effects include oedema, increased appetite and muscle pain, while reports of hepatotoxicity are scarce. This case report documents one: an otherwise healthy man in his early 30s who developed transaminitis — elevated liver transaminases, the biochemical marker of hepatocellular injury — after consuming MK-677 for 2 months before presentation. His liver function tests eventually returned to normal limits after he stopped the supplement. The report is short, and its value is exactly its specificity: this was not an elderly or comorbid patient, not a supratherapeutic exposure over years, and not a case confounded by an underlying liver condition. It was a healthy man in his 30s, two months of use, and measurable liver injury that resolved on withdrawal. Because published hepatotoxicity reports for MK-677 are scarce, this case establishes liver injury as a documented outcome of use rather than a theoretical concern.

Relevance to MK-677
This is the most important safety document in the MK-677 set and it should not be hedged. A healthy man in his early 30s — the demographic that buys this compound — developed liver injury after two months of use, and his liver enzymes normalised only after he stopped. MK-677 is not an approved medicine; it is sold as a performance-enhancing supplement, which means there is no prescriber monitoring liver function, no label warning to prompt testing, and no adverse-event reporting system that would surface cases like this systematically. The scarcity of published hepatotoxicity reports should therefore not be read as evidence of hepatic safety — an unmonitored, unapproved product used outside medical supervision generates almost no case literature regardless of how often harm occurs. As a single case report this cannot establish incidence, and that limitation is real. What it does establish is that the harm is possible, that it can occur in a healthy young user within two months, and that anyone using MK-677 has a concrete reason to have liver function checked and to stop if transaminases rise.
Citation
Cobani E, Amin MS, Hasso M, et al. Hepatotoxicity induced by MK-677. BMJ case reports. 2025;18(7). doi:10.1136/bcr-2025-265728.
